Conquistador Direct 8b Chironico Dave MacLeod

"Conquistador Direct 8b Chironico Dave MacLeod" is a rock climbing video (1 minute) published by Dave MacLeod on April 25, 2012 with 21K views. Available to watch free on CouchClimbs.

Dave MacLeod drops into the granite playground of Chironico, Switzerland for a fast, focused repeat of Conquistador Direct—an iconic boulder problem graded 8B (often debated up to 8B+) since its first ascent in 2010. Dave MacLeod making a quick repeat of Conquistador Direct in Chironico. The problem was first climbed in 2010 and given 8B/8B+.
